1. javascript中的array, set, map

均为数据容器,使用iterable内置的forEach方法

var a = ['A', 'B', 'C'];
a.forEach(function (element, index, array) {
// element: 指向当前元素的值
// index: 指向当前索引
// array: 指向Array对象本身
alert(element);
});

Set与Array类似,但Set没有索引,因此回调函数的前两个参数都是元素本身:
var s = new Set(['A', 'B', 'C']);
s.forEach(function (element, sameElement, set) {
alert(element);
});

Map的回调函数参数依次为value、key和map本身:
var m = new Map([[1, 'x'], [2, 'y'], [3, 'z']]);
m.forEach(function (value, key, map) {
alert(value);
});

2. if (type === 'number') { value = +value; }

3. this.setState({ [field]: value });

转载于:https://www.cnblogs.com/hello-yz/p/8531601.html

javascript点滴积累相关推荐

  1. 源于十年来的点滴积累——《变革中的思索》印行出版

    源于归国十年来的点滴积累, 集结成书的<变革中的思索>,日前由电子工业出版社刊印出版. 这本书共有五个章节,分别是解码创新.中国智造.管理心得.我和微软.心灵记忆--前三章偏重技术,更多理 ...

  2. Vue项目开发中的点滴积累系列文章

    题记 -- 严于律己,精于行动,点滴积累,着眼未来,你也许不负青春 Vue.js(读音 /vjuː/, 类似于 view) 是一套构建用户界面的渐进式框架 本文章 记录从基础入门到实际项目开发中的点点 ...

  3. 【mysql】点滴积累

    一,replace mysql 中的replace 函数直接替换mysql 数据库中某字段中的特定字符串,不再需要自己写函数去替换,用起来很方便 格式:UPDATE table_name set  f ...

  4. 2022年终总结:点滴积累让我不再迷茫

    今年是开始写作的第二年,如果说第一年是起步的话,今年就是开始有了一些小收获了,通过点滴积累让我知道积累的充实感,通过一点一点粉丝或阅读量的积累,增加写作的自信. 今年的收获 首先看一下今年的阅读量和粉 ...

  5. 点滴积累-从object中取值

    问题 很多人在编程中可能会遇到这样的问题,返回一个object对象,怎么取其中的值 解决方案 一般获得的值都需要转换成字符串对象.如果Object中只有一个值,直接转换就可以.多个值的情况下怎么获取呢 ...

  6. 工作手记之工作点滴积累之Javascript方法篇

    1.截取指定字节数的字符串 /*** 截取指定字节的字符串* @param str 要截取的字符穿* @param len 要截取的长度,根据字节计算* @param suffix 截取前len个后, ...

  7. MyBatis点滴积累

    MyBatis在使用中不知不觉积累了很多经验 1.#和$ MyBatis/Ibatis中#和$的区别 1. #将传入的数据都当成一个字符串,会对自动传入的数据加一个双引号.如:order by #us ...

  8. 点滴积累【JS】---JS小功能(setInterval实现图片效果显示时间)

    效果: 代码: 1 <head runat="server"> 2 <title></title> 3 <script type=&quo ...

  9. 点滴积累--工作总结

    工作又进入到一个新的阶段,开始新的启程,再次接触新的报表,熟悉新的开发流程,一点一点的积累在报表上的开发线路. 其实现在回想,过去的这四个月很充实,但乐在其中,每天早饭后直接步行到公司,按着前一天规划 ...

最新文章

  1. 三层交换解决了VLAN之间的通信问题
  2. SolverParameter
  3. 2020年汤家凤直播讲解1800题基础篇手写笔记-不定积分和定积分部分
  4. 嵌套 思维导图_Python 这方面,8张思维导图助你转身变大牛!
  5. 机器学习之--数据构造,函数图显示
  6. 华为首款可折叠屏5G手机今日开售;GitHub将开源代码保存在北极;Win10禁用WEP加密|极客头条...
  7. “页面制作人员”?“页面工程师”?“页面架构师”?滚一边去!
  8. 程序员不会测试引起版本事故小结
  9. Ubuntu16.04实现定时免密远程拷贝脚本
  10. 交换机及IP地址(概念)
  11. 运营笔记:一个新公众号怎么吸粉?看看这位大神怎么做的!
  12. layui 表格数据源_「WPS办公助手」表格数据录入太慢?这个好用的技巧,轻松帮你搞定...
  13. 介绍解决方案、项目和项
  14. CDS软件语音测试,cds测试软件
  15. 【视觉定位UV】CCD相机安装标准
  16. ARM SMMU介绍
  17. 高效能人士执行4原则,让你从日常琐事中抽身
  18. 基于Spark的巨型矩阵分布式LU计算求逆【第一篇】
  19. 智慧城市建设多面手 5G智慧灯杆成为关键桥梁
  20. custom的短语_custom的用法总结大全

热门文章

  1. 2020年中国新基建大数据中心产业链全景图深度分析汇总(附大数据中心产业链完整企业名单)...
  2. [小技巧]如何在图形界面下执行Console程序?
  3. 仪器科学与技术学科发展研究报告
  4. 一个GIS专业java实习生的日记——上班第一天
  5. 使用Vue实现数据可视化大屏功能(一)
  6. 最新版按键精灵一共有5个插件命令可以获取窗口句柄
  7. 论文学习——Tune-A-Video
  8. ESP8266-Arduino编程实例-OLED显示电容式土壤湿度传感器数据
  9. PKUSC2017酱油记
  10. 深度学习框架Lasagne的一些总结和技巧